Abstract

The temperature and pressure dependencies of the structure and transport properties of AgI1-xClx are studied by means of molecular dynamics. From the results of the calculations, the P-T phase diagram for the AgI0.8Cl0.2 system has been obtained. The phase diagram indicates that the superionic phase transition temperature increase with the application of pressure. It is also pointed out that AgI1-xClx has a tendency of phase separation.
